Understanding the Physics of Plinko
The fundamental principle governing a Plinko game is Newtonian physics, specifically the laws of motion and collisions. When a disc is released, gravity accelerates it downwards. However, it's not a simple, straight-line descent. Each peg acts as an obstacle, causing the disc to rebound. The angle of incidence equals the angle of reflection, but imperfections in the peg placement or slight variations in the disc’s shape introduce an element of chaos. The more pegs the disc encounters, the more opportunities there are for these minor deviations to accumulate, leading to a seemingly unpredictable final position. Therefore, predicting the precise route is exceptionally difficult, and reliance on pure luck is a common strategy, although not necessarily the most effective. Recognizing the influence of these forces is key to developing more informed gameplay.

The Role of Near Misses and Cognitive Biases
The phenomenon of “near misses” – when the disc lands close to a high-value slot but ultimately misses – plays a significant role in perpetuating engagement. These near misses create the illusion that a win is imminent, prompting players to try again. This is a classic example of a cognitive bias known as the gambler’s fallacy, where individuals believe that past events influence future outcomes in a random process. Additionally, players may fall prey to confirmation bias, selectively focusing on wins and downplaying losses. Being aware of these psychological tendencies can help you maintain a rational perspective and avoid chasing losses. Understanding that each drop is independent and unaffected by previous results is crucial for responsible gameplay.
